Reese Strait-Line Weight Distribution System for a Cargo Trailer  

Question:

I need a Weight Distribution System w/ Sway Control hitch for a 2020 Chevy silverado 1500 Vehicle and trailer max 17800lbs max trailer 11900lbs max tongue weight 1190lbs Will be pulling a cargo trailer max cargo 6590lbs, empty trailer weight 3400lbs, GRWR 9990lbs Trailer will have appx 4000lbs car inside. I was thinking of the Reese RP66084 hitch. What would recommend? Thank you

0

Expert Reply:

I agree, the Reese Strait-Line Weight Distribution System w/ Sway Control item # RP66084 you were looking at would be a great system to use with your trailer. If you're going to be pulling around 4,000 lbs and your trailer weighs 3,400 lbs then this would put your tongue weight between 740 lbs and 1,100 lbs. The Reese Strait-line system has a tongue weight range of 600 lbs- 1,200 lbs. This would give you plenty of capacity and not be too much to cause a stiff ridged ride.
